Heirloom is an object that is passed from generation to generation. Heirloom cultivation defines the plants that were grown in the early human race, before the concept of industrialization of agriculture came into being. An heirloom plant, also known as heritage plant is grown from heirloom seeds. These seeds are saved over many years, over 50, to be factual. Over the years, these heirloom plantsĀ have adjusted to every soil type and climatic conditions.Heirloom Seeds

The main feature of heirloom cultivation is that it favors an open pollinated procedure. By open pollination we mean that it is completely natural, and the pollination depends upon insects and wind. Another enticing story with this cultivation is that heirloom plants maintain the real flavor. The best heirloom plants are really wonderful, look beautiful and easy to grow. Also, best quality heirloom seeds give unique size, shape, color and disease resistant plants that are different from the hybrid seed plants. Heirloom cultivation has been increasingly popular among the environmentalists because it promotes diversity and heredity among plants. Also, many heirlooms are on verge of extinction, thus saving old seeds and growing them again is a good step for protection of these plants. Seed saving is a quality process, and it has been kept alive for generations. Though it needs experienced hands to maintain an heirloom farm, at the same time it draws enough interest for the growers who look in older techniques of farming.
